aboutsummaryrefslogtreecommitdiffstats
path: root/gcc-4.9/libvtv/acinclude.m4
diff options
context:
space:
mode:
Diffstat (limited to 'gcc-4.9/libvtv/acinclude.m4')
-rw-r--r--gcc-4.9/libvtv/acinclude.m447
1 files changed, 47 insertions, 0 deletions
diff --git a/gcc-4.9/libvtv/acinclude.m4 b/gcc-4.9/libvtv/acinclude.m4
new file mode 100644
index 000000000..53e62d24c
--- /dev/null
+++ b/gcc-4.9/libvtv/acinclude.m4
@@ -0,0 +1,47 @@
+dnl ----------------------------------------------------------------------
+dnl This whole bit snagged from libgfortran.
+
+sinclude(../libtool.m4)
+dnl The lines below arrange for aclocal not to bring an installed
+dnl libtool.m4 into aclocal.m4, while still arranging for automake to
+dnl add a definition of LIBTOOL to Makefile.in.
+ifelse(,,,[AC_SUBST(LIBTOOL)
+AC_DEFUN([AM_PROG_LIBTOOL])
+])
+
+
+
+dnl
+dnl Initialize the rest of the library configury. At this point we have
+dnl variables like $host.
+dnl
+dnl Substs:
+dnl libvtv_builddir (absolute path)
+dnl libvtv_srcdir (absolute path)
+dnl toplevel_builddir (absolute path)
+dnl toplevel_srcdir (absolute path)
+dnl with_cross_host
+dnl with_newlib
+dnl with_target_subdir
+dnl plus
+dnl - the variables in LIBVTV_CHECK_HOST / configure.host
+dnl - default settings for all AM_CONDITIONAL test variables
+dnl - lots of tools, like CC and CXX
+dnl
+AC_DEFUN([LIBVTV_CONFIGURE], [
+
+ # These need to be absolute paths, yet at the same time need to
+ # canonicalize only relative paths, because then amd will not unmount
+ # drives. Thus the use of PWDCMD: set it to 'pawd' or 'amq -w' if using amd.
+ libvtv_builddir=`${PWDCMD-pwd}`
+ case $srcdir in
+ [\\/$]* | ?:[\\/]*) libvtv_srcdir=${srcdir} ;;
+ *) libvtv_srcdir=`cd "$srcdir" && ${PWDCMD-pwd} || echo "$srcdir"` ;;
+ esac
+ toplevel_builddir=${libvtv_builddir}/..
+ toplevel_srcdir=${libvtv_srcdir}/..
+ AC_SUBST(libvtv_builddir)
+ AC_SUBST(libvtv_srcdir)
+ AC_SUBST(toplevel_builddir)
+ AC_SUBST(toplevel_srcdir)
+])